1. Chanel

Overview: Chanel, founded by the legendary Coco Chanel, is synonymous with timeless elegance and sophistication. The brand’s perfume collection, particularly its flagship Chanel No. 5, is a classic in the world of high-end fragrances.

Signature Scents:

  • Chanel No. 5: Launched in 1921, this perfume is iconic for its complex blend of aldehydes and floral notes. It remains a symbol of classic luxury.
  • Coco Mademoiselle: Known for its vibrant and modern twist on traditional femininity, this fragrance features notes of orange, jasmine, and patchouli.

What Sets It Apart: Chanel’s perfumes are celebrated for their enduring quality and the brand’s innovative approach to fragrance composition. The use of unique ingredients and sophisticated blends helps maintain its position as a leader in the high-end perfume industry.

2. Dior

Overview: Dior, founded by Christian Dior in 1947, is another powerhouse in the world of luxury perfumes. The brand is known for its exquisite fragrances that reflect the glamour and opulence associated with Dior couture.

Signature Scents:

  • Miss Dior: This perfume is renowned for its elegant floral bouquet combined with a hint of fresh citrus. It captures the spirit of femininity and sophistication.
  • J’adore: A modern classic, J’adore is celebrated for its rich floral notes and sensual undertones, making it a favorite among those who seek a luxurious and radiant scent.

What Sets It Apart: Dior perfumes are distinguished by their high-quality ingredients and artistic approach to fragrance creation. The brand’s ability to blend tradition with modernity makes its fragrances both timeless and contemporary.

3. Gucci

Overview: Gucci, founded by Guccio Gucci in 1921, is a name that resonates with luxury and style. The brand’s perfume line is known for its bold and innovative scents that complement its fashion-forward image.

Signature Scents:

  • Gucci Bloom: This fragrance embodies the essence of blooming flowers, with notes of tuberose, jasmine, and Rangoon creeper. It represents a fresh and vibrant take on floral perfumes.
  • Gucci Guilty: Known for its daring and sensual profile, Gucci Guilty combines notes of pink pepper, lilac, and patchouli, making it a statement fragrance.

What Sets It Apart: Gucci’s perfumes are known for their bold and distinctive fragrances. The brand’s commitment to pushing the boundaries of traditional perfume-making ensures that its scents are both innovative and unforgettable.

4. Tom Ford

Overview: Tom Ford, a brand that emerged in the early 2000s, quickly established itself as a major player in the high-end perfume industry. Known for its bold and luxurious scents, Tom Ford’s fragrances are a testament to the designer’s vision of opulence and sophistication.

Signature Scents:

  • Black Orchid: This fragrance is a hallmark of Tom Ford’s collection, featuring a rich blend of black truffle, ylang-ylang, and black currant. It is known for its deep, sensual aroma.
  • Neroli Portofino: Inspired by the Italian Riviera, this scent offers a refreshing blend of citrus, floral, and amber notes, evoking the essence of a Mediterranean escape.

What Sets It Apart: Tom Ford’s perfumes are celebrated for their intense and unique compositions. The brand’s use of rare and luxurious ingredients sets its fragrances apart from the competition.

5. Yves Saint Laurent

Overview: Yves Saint Laurent, founded by the iconic designer Yves Saint Laurent in 1961, is renowned for its chic and sophisticated approach to fashion and fragrance. The brand’s perfumes are an extension of its elegant and avant-garde style.

Signature Scents:

  • Black Opium: Known for its edgy and seductive profile, Black Opium combines coffee, vanilla, and white flowers for a fragrance that is both bold and enticing.
  • Mon Paris: This perfume is a tribute to Parisian romance, with notes of strawberry, raspberry, and peony, creating a vibrant and captivating scent.

What Sets It Apart: Yves Saint Laurent’s perfumes are distinguished by their innovative and daring compositions. The brand’s ability to blend elegance with modernity makes its fragrances both unique and memorable.
